Context :
I have a US in a sprint,
Everything is okay, the story is put to DONE.
The sprint is completed.
Action :
Then I create a new sprint.
The previous US is impacted so I want to add this story to the new sprint.
Observed :
The story is added to the sprint.
The story is DONE
Expected result :
The story is added to the sprint.
The story is TO DO
If the story is done, I don't understand why you'd reopen it. If it's a bug, you can link and reference the original story, but best practice is, for accepted and "done, done, done" stories, a new user story is created for a new request and you can link to the previous story for traceability. If you move the old story into the sprint, don't count the story points again.
